Good evening. My Question is about egg reserves. I have heard that women lose approximately 1000 eggs each month. This is a big concern for women in their late 30s onwards who may want children, particularly if their reserves are already low.

What happens during pregnancy? Do women continue to lose eggs during pregnancy, or do egg reserves stop diminishing during this time? Thank you in advance for your reply. Penny

Hello Penny. We often get this question of whether or not pregnancy or birth control pills will stop the decline in egg reserve. Unfortunately, pregnancy and birth control pills will not stop this process. Over time, with advancing age, both egg quantity and quality decline.

Since many women are delaying pregnancy to a later age these days, one option to consider is fertility preservation with egg freezing. This may be something you would want to speak with a reproductive endocrinologist about.
